VIR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2025 in Review

213 of the 7,619 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Vir Biotechnology (VIR) for Q3 2025, worth a combined $611M — up 9.4% from $558M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 28 funds opened new VIR positions and 26 closed out — a net gain of 2 holders — while 61 added to existing stakes and 81 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Morgan Stanley, adding an estimated $5.4M. The largest seller was Citadel Advisors, cutting an estimated $13.6M.
